Hi there,

I created a local non-synched project on my Desktop version of Adobe Rush (Windows 10) and completed the entire edit, ready to export. While opening another synched project (created on my mobile) my computer crashed, and upon restart my non-synched local project has disappeared.
How do I recover it? I've tried restarting again, I've tried signing out of Creative Cloud and back in, no luck. It's basically as if the project never existed.

I've identified the location of the database files for the projects:
C:\Users\"user"\AppData\Roaming\Adobe\Common\Team Projects Local Hub\2021\local
And within this there were two folders with different timestamps. I've only ever created two local projects using Rush - the first being the project that disappeared and the second being a "test" project created after the disappearance. When I removed and then restored the later dated folder it removed and then restored the "test" project from Rush, however when I did the same with the second folder there was no change.

I can only conclude the other project folder is my missing project. What I don't understand is why Rush won't open it when the database is clearly there. Has the crash corrupted it in some way? Even though the project wasn't even open at the time of the crash? Can I force Rush to recognise it somehow?
